Comprehending Mobility Scooters
Mobility scooters are motorized lorries designed to assist people with restricted mobility in walking around more quickly. They are particularly useful for those who find strolling fars away tough or painful. These scooters can be found in different types, including:
- 3-Wheel Scooters: Known for their maneuverability, these scooters are ideal for browsing tight areas and are often lighter and more compact.
- 4-Wheel Scooters: Offering much better stability and weight circulation, these scooters are suitable for outside usage and can deal with rougher terrains.
- Travel Scooters: Designed for portability, these scooters can be disassembled and transferred in an automobile, making them perfect for travel.
- Durable Scooters: Built to support greater weight capabilities, these scooters are ideal for individuals who require more robust support.
Secret Factors to Consider When Buying a Mobility Scooter
Meant Use
- Indoor Use: If you mostly require a scooter for indoor use, a 3-wheel scooter with a smaller sized turning radius may be the best choice.
- Outside Use: For outdoor activities, a 4-wheel scooter with much better stability and a higher speed limitation would be better suited.
- Travel: If you plan to take a trip with your scooter, a travel scooter that can be quickly disassembled and reassembled is necessary.
Weight Capacity
- Guarantee the scooter can support your weight. The majority of scooters have a weight capability ranging from 100 to 300 kg, so pick one that fits your requirements.
Battery Life and Range
- Think about the battery life and range of the scooter. A longer variety is advantageous if you prepare to use the scooter for prolonged durations or on longer journeys.
Speed and Maneuverability
- The speed and maneuverability of the scooter are essential. The majority of scooters have a leading speed of 4 to 8 mph, however some models can go much faster. Ensure the scooter is easy to control and maneuver, especially in tight spaces.
Convenience and Ergonomics
- Try to find a scooter with comfy seating and adjustable functions. A well-padded seat, adjustable backrest, and ergonomic controls can make a considerable difference in your convenience.
Security Features
- Safety is vital. Try to find features such as headlights, taillights, turn signals, and a horn. Anti-tip wheels and a durable frame are likewise crucial for stability.
Guarantee and Customer Support
- A good warranty and dependable client support can provide peace of mind. Check the length of the guarantee and the schedule of service centers in your area.

FAQs
What is the difference between a 3-wheel and a 4-wheel mobility scooter?
- 3-wheel scooters are more maneuverable and easier to turn, making them ideal for indoor usage. 4-wheel scooters offer better stability and are better matched for outside usage and rough surfaces.
How do I select the right weight capability for my scooter?
- Inspect the weight capability of the scooter and ensure it can support your weight. Most scooters have a weight capability varying from 100 to 300 kg.
What should I think about when buying a travel scooter?
- Try to find a scooter that is simple to dismantle and reassemble. Examine the weight of the individual parts to guarantee they can be managed by a single person. Also, think about the size and weight of the scooter when folded for transport.
How crucial is battery life?
- Battery life is essential, especially if you plan to utilize the scooter for prolonged durations or on longer journeys. A longer battery life means less recharges and more flexibility.
What security features should I try to find?
- Important safety features include headlights, taillights, turn signals, and a horn. Anti-tip wheels and a tough frame are likewise crucial for stability and security.
What is the typical expense of a mobility scooter?
- The expense of a mobility scooter can vary widely, ranging from ₤ 500 to over ₤ 3,000. The rate depends on the type, functions, and brand of the scooter.
